 - Wwe - Nature Boy Ric Flair (The Definitive Collection) (3 Dvd Set) WWE have finally compiled the life and times of the living legend. Rick Flair won his first Heavyweight Title in the NWA in 1977. In years after, Flair has won numerous titles in the WCW (first Heavyweight Champ), NWA as well as leading the infamous Four Horsemen. Entered WWE in 1991 as a force to be reckoned with, snatched the WWF World Championship, then won Royal Rumble in 1992. Still wrestling at the age of 54 and often seen stirring up current champ Triple H, Flair is still a very prominent star in the WWE.

Relive the historic career of the most decorated Superstar in the history of sports-entertainment - 16-time World Champion, Ric Flair. Nature Boy Ric Flair the Definitive Collection looks back at his unparalleled run of excellence. This three disc set features a comprehensive career retrospective of the Nature Boy's 30+ years in sports entertainment. Highlights all his historic rivalries: Ricky 'The Dragon' Steamboat, 'The American Dream' Dusty Rhodes, Sting, Harley Race, Terry Funk, Hulk Hogan, Mr Perfect, Triple H, 'Macho Man' Randy Savage and more. Includes Ric Flair's final match at WrestleMania XXIV, and the emotional send off Ric received at Raw the next night, including portions that have not aired on TV.

One of the first, and coolest, factions in Sports Entertainment was The Four Horsemen. This stable was a powerful group that ran roughshod over WCW and lasted for the better part of a decade with its various members, including 16-time World Champion "Nature Boy" Ric Flair, the constant of the group, as well as other members Arn Anderson, Ole Anderson, Tully Blanchard, Barry Windham, Sting, Lex Luger, Brian Pillman, Chris Benoit, Dean Malenko and more.
